Are electric vehicle safety issues frequent? The development of 3.7V lipo battery technology is expected to crack
It is understood that large-scale power battery accidents have occurred frequently in recent years, largely due to the use of liquid electrolytes inside the batteries. Safety is very critical for lithium-ion battery energy storage. Li Liangliang, associate professor at the School of Materials Science and Engineering at Tsinghua University, emphasized that commercial lithium-ion batteries currently on the market generally use organic liquid electrolytes. Its disadvantages are that it is easy to burn and may leak liquid, causing environmental pollution.
As the "heart" of electric vehicles, power batteries have attracted as much attention as the currently popular new energy vehicles. Among them, lithium-ion batteries are favored by the new energy automobile industry and have huge market development potential. However, the current lithium-ion battery technology is not yet mature, and the problem of unstable safety still exists. In addition, the frequent accidents of battery "irregular fire" have been stimulating the nerves of consumers, and the development of 3.7V lipo battery technology may become a breakthrough. New options for electric vehicle safety issues.
High safety is the basis and prerequisite for the application of energy storage batteries, and solid-state technology is the best way to solve the safety problem of secondary batteries. Solid-state lithium batteries have entered a stage of accelerating global layout and research and development, and many well-known institutions are developing solid-state lithium batteries. Many battery and automobile manufacturers, including South Korea's Samsung, Japan's Toyota and my country's CATL, have increased their investment in 3.7V lipo battery research and development, and some batteries have now entered the vehicle installation and testing stage. Although the prospects are promising, the road to developing solid-state batteries is by no means smooth sailing due to various technical and process problems.
At present, 3.7V lipo battery materials are developing rapidly, but comprehensive applications are lacking. As the core material of solid-state batteries, there has been a breakthrough in the single indicator of solid lithium-ion conductors, but the comprehensive performance cannot yet meet the needs of large-scale energy storage. The solid-state electrolytes used in today's solid-state batteries generally have performance shortcomings, and there is still a big gap between the requirements of high-performance lithium-ion battery systems.
In general, the research on solid-state batteries is currently more academic. In terms of industrialization, because some key technologies involve the core technologies of various enterprises and cannot be obtained, technologies based on engineering applications still need to be further explored. .
